Achieving the Perfect Ultramarine Blue

The secret to a great Ultramarine is consistency. If you are painting one Intercessor or an entire company, the blue foundation must match. Here is the exact sequence we recommend for a crisp, professional finish.

Achieving the Perfect Ultramarine Blue

The Gear You Need

  • Base: Macragge Blue
  • Shade: Drakenhof Nightshade
  • Highlight: Calgar Blue

Step-by-Step Sequencing

1. Solid Foundation: Prime black, then apply Macragge Blue. It usually takes two coats to get a smooth, non-streaky finish.

2. Recess Shading: Instead of washing the whole model, use a fine brush to apply Drakenhof Nightshade only in the armor joins. This keeps the flat panels looking clean.

3. Edge Highlights: Use the side of your brush with Calgar Blue to catch the sharp edges of the power armor. It makes the model pop instantly under tabletop lights.
